【问题标题】:Can AWS CloudFormation call the AWS API?AWS CloudFormation 可以调用 AWS API 吗?
【发布时间】:2016-12-23 08:40:30
【问题描述】:

我正在尝试使用 CloudFormation 创建我的 AWS 环境,其中一部分是设置 Elastic Transcoder。不幸的是,ET 似乎不是现有 CloudFormation 系统的一部分,但它可以通过 API 调用创建。有什么方法可以从 CloudFormation 调用 API?

【问题讨论】:

    标签: amazon-web-services amazon-cloudformation amazon-elastic-transcoder


    【解决方案1】:

    您可以创建自定义资源,特别是您可以创建lambda backed 自定义资源。

    通过这些,您的 lambda 函数将使用事件对象中传递的模板中的数据和预签名的 s3 URL 调用。您做任何您需要做的工作,然后将 JSON 文档写入该预签名 URL。 JSON 文档描述了创建的资源。该文档包含创建资源的某种标识符(用于更新和删除请求)以及模板其余部分可能需要的有关资源的任何数据。

    【讨论】:

      猜你喜欢
      • 2021-12-20
      • 1970-01-01
      • 2019-06-05
      • 2014-11-25
      • 1970-01-01
      • 2021-05-16
      • 1970-01-01
      • 2017-06-28
      • 2020-10-03
      相关资源
      最近更新 更多